    Whats the going price for a 52 ford flathead v8? Complete with all accessories, not 'broken' but likely in need of a rebuild. Attached to a automatic.

    I'm trying to justify what good stuff is in a parts car I'm thinking of buying. I'm a studebaker man and not sure the price/desirability of Ford stuff.

    I wouldn't pay more than 100.00 for an 8BA without pullin the heads and such and lookin for cracks. I have owned a lot of flatheads, and every 8BA I have ever owned has been cracked. 59AB's, thats another story.

    I bought two last year. First was an 8ba block with all the stock parts and I think truck oil pan and the truck trans adapter ring, along with a dual offy intake and offy heads, stock crank and a 4" merc crank, and a pair of carbs for $1600, but dis***embled. Second was a '50 with the T85/6 (not sure what it is...but it's sitting out there collecting dust) and the rear axle for $1500

    Depends on what all it comes with.
